Stoke City Keen to Snap Up Free Agent Josh Maja
Stoke City are lining up Nigerian forward Josh Maja after his departure from West Brom, reports a sports outlet. Manager Mark Robins, a long-time admirer, hopes to strengthen his attack ahead of the new Championship season. The 27-year-old became a free agent upon leaving The Hawthorns after failing to agree fresh contract terms. Maja previously spent the second half of the 2021/22 campaign on loan at Stoke from Bordeaux, scoring once in 15 league appearances. Championship rivals Watford and Bristol City are also said to be tracking the former Sunderland striker. He has one senior Super Eagles cap and is valued at about €4.5 million. Maja scored 19 goals in 81 games for West Brom after joining in 2023, and will now weigh up his next move.
